The wait is over, Maplers! MapleStorySEA is releasing an exhilarating collaboration with the manga/anime, Demon Slayer: Kimetsu no Yaiba. From 12 March to 22 April 2025, prepare to dive into a six-week adventure where the world of MapleStory fuses with the thrilling universe of Demon Slayer: Kimetsu no Yaiba. Tanjiro’s Adventure Journal
Take on challenges, complete quests, and witness your [Tanjiro] character grow stronger with each mission. Prove your worth as a Demon Slayer and unlock rewards worthy of a true warrior.
This is only available to [Tanjiro] class characters. Level up your character by completing missions in the journal. This event is split into [Growth Journal] and [Challenge Journal], each with missions and rewards.
- Growth Journal: Complete all 24 missions! In addition to the individual rewards from each mission, earn the limited time [Give it all you’ve got, Tanjiro! Give it all you’ve got!] medal by finishing all missions.
- Challenge Journal: Challenge weekly bosses with more being added every week. By soloing all the bosses with the event class – Tanjiro in a particular week, you can earn collaboration rewards like the [Training with Inosuke] chair, the [Nezukoroid] android, and more!
Tanjiro’s Maple Adventure
Face off against powerful enemies with Tanjiro’s unwavering strength by your side. The higher your [Tanjiro] class level, the stronger [Tanjiro’s Support] becomes, giving you the edge you need to conquer Maple World’s toughest challenges.
This is only available for Level 101 and above characters (except [Zero]), or [Zero] characters who have completed Story Chapter 2. Take note that a [Tanjiro] class character created in the same world is required, and [Tanjiro] class characters are unable to participate in this event.
Upon accepting the [Demon Slayer] Tanjiro’s Maple Adventure quest, the [Tanjiro’s Support] and [Tanjiro’s Support: Dancing Flash] skills will be added to the Beginner skill tab and removed when the event ends. When [Tanjiro’s Support: Dancing Flash] is used, Tanjiro appears and inflicts large damage onto all enemies on the field.
Zenitsu and Inosuke’s Maple Adventure
Adventure isn’t complete without friends. Let Zenitsu and Inosuke join you in battle. These fan-favourite characters will fight alongside you, taking down monsters within your level range with their unique combat prowess.
This is only available for Level 101 and above characters (except [Zero]), or [Zero] characters who have completed Story Chapter 2. Take note that [Tanjiro] class characters are unable to participate in this event.
Turning on the [Zenitsu and Inosuke] skill and defeating enemies in the level range (-20 to +20 levels) will fill the Zenitsu Gauge. Defeating 100 enemies in the level range will cause Inosuke to appear and use [Beast Breathing Fifth Fang: Crazy Cutting], dealing damage to all enemies on the field. Defeating 300 enemies and fully filling the Zenitsu Gauge will make Zenitsu appear and use [Thunder Breathing First Form: Thunderclap and Flash Sixfold], hitting enemies on the field and granting large amounts of EXP. [Thunder Breathing First Form: Thunderclap and Flash Sixfold] can only be used 20 times a day. The remaining uses can be checked in the Zenitsu Gauge or the skill icon.
Minigames
Based on the iconic scenes in the anime, survive the [Demon Slayer Corps Training Experience] and try your luck in the [Coin Flip Challenge]! Earn rewards based on your attempt count and score. Take note that [Tanjiro] class characters are unable to participate in this event.
Here are some of the minigames:
- [Demon Slayer Corps Training Experience]: Train your breathing in the minigame [Gourd Breaking]. With good timing, press the key and stop the moving gourd in the yellow region. Earn points with each successful attempt. Once your total score reaches 3000, receive the collaboration [Gourd Breaking Training Chair].
- [Coin Flip Challenge]: After completing your random training for the day, talk to [Tsuyuri Kanao] to try her [Coin Flip Challenge]. Based on your results, earn [Sol Erda Fragment Coupon]. Additionally, after 10 attempts, earn the limited collaboration title [It’s the Heart that Drives People]!
Demon Slayer Corps Training Journal
Stay dedicated to your Demon Slayer training. Log your daily progress in Maple World and earn premium rewards that showcase your dedication and skill.
This is only available for Level 101 and above characters (except [Zero]), or [Zero] characters who have completed Story Chapter 2. Take note that [Tanjiro] class characters are unable to participate in this event.
The daily requirements can be fulfilled by completing 1 of 3 possible objectives (up to 5 times a week):
- Zenitsu and Inosuke’s Maple Adventure: Activate [Thunder Breathing First Form: Thunderclap and Flash Sixfold] 3 times.
- Demon Slayer Corps Training: Obtain 300 points in the Gourd Breaking minigame.
- Coin Flip Challenge: Play the Coin Flip Minigame.
